Betty Sue Ponder Stinson, 63, of El Dorado went to be with her Heavenly Father Friday, January 30, 2015 after a courageous battle with breast cancer. She was a devoted, loving wife and an amazing mother. She was selfless, uplifting, joyful, and never ever met a stranger. She walked by her unfailing faith everyday and let her love shine through her beautiful smile. She was adored by many, many friends.

Betty Sue was born April 9, 1951 in El Dorado to Tyrol and Marine Hanry Ponder. She graduated from El Dorado High School in 1969 where she then attended Draughn School of Business in Shreveport. She worked an array of jobs including Tosco for 13 years and South Arkansas Community College for 12 years. She was a member of Trinity Baptist Church, Parkers Chapel First Baptist Church, and Breast Friends support group.

She was preceded in death by her parents, two brothers, Bob Ponder and Bill Ponder, a loving niece Kathy Szumachowski, and her mother-in-law Mable Guinn Stinson.
Survivors include her . husband of 40 years Gary Stinson, four daughters, Christy Kersh (Jason), Melissa Lowery (Wesley), Brittney Goodwin (Jay), & Taylor Stinson. She had one grandson, Jase Kersh and one granddaughter, Brinley Goodwin, all of whom she lived for everyday. She is also survived by her sister Sara Raines (Doug), her brother Jim Ponder (Kathy Normand), and a niece, Jenny Raines, that was like her own daughter, and numerous nieces, nephews, family, and friends.
